Center Hall Colonials in Tottenville (Staten Island) NY There are several Center Hall Colonials for sale in Tottenville (Staten Island) NY.  The most common center hall colonial is approximately 2,600 sq ft and has 4 bedrooms, formal living room, formal dining room, family room, large eat in kitchen, 1 car garage, and spacious backyards, built on approximately 5,000 sq ft lots.  They can be either a 1 family or a 2 family style center hall colonial.  Average sale price is between $675,000 and $950,000. In 2006, during the very peak of the Staten Island Real Estate boom, many people were still buying real estate in Staten Island as investment properties.  Interest rates were relatively low at between 5 and 7 percent, but prices were high.  Not many investors heeded the warning signs of a market bubble about to burst.  Only the savvy Staten Island Real Estate investor was able to turn a profit from investment property purchased during the peak. Annadale received its present name circa 1860, and is named after Anna Seguine, a descendant of French Huguenots who were among the South Shore's earliest settlers.  This settlement is also responsible for the neighborhood immediately to the southwest of Annadale being named Huguenot, and the Seguine family also lends its name to Seguine Avenue, the principal north-south thoroughfare on the east side of Prince's Bay, the neighborhood southwest of Huguenot. In 1929, immigrants from Spain purchased land along the Annadale shoreline, and founded a settlement that became known as the Spanish Camp, or Spanish Colony.  First tents, and later bungalows, were built at the site. North Shore of Staten Island Include the following areas: Generally, the North Shore is deemed to include the communities located within ZIP codes 10303, 10302 and 10310 in their entirety, along with all of the area covered by 10301 except Sunnyside, and those parts of 10304, 10305, 10314 that lie north of the Staten Island Expressway. This definition includes Mariners Harbor, Port Richmond, Westerleigh, Meiers Corners, Graniteville, Castleton Corners, West Brighton, New Brighton, St. George, Tompkinsville, Stapleton, Clifton, and Rosebank among the North Shore's neighborhoods.
